Michael Legge
Michael Legge was encouraged to act at school by drama teacher Sean Hollywood, who was respected and renowned throughout Ireland for his talent-scouting of young actors in the Newry district. While at school, Legge appeared in a variety of plays, both modern and classic. Early film roles include Stray Dogs and Soft Sand, Blue Sea and he has since starred in Peter Hewitt's Whatever Happened to Harold Smith? and the BBC drama The Precious Blood.
